3…2…1… Ripped off?

China's Rocket LaunchFAIL! During China’s Sept. 29 launch of their Tiangong rocket, the state broadcaster inexplicably played the song “America the Beautiful”. Here’s a link to the article on space.com.

Obama Fried Chicken BeijingInappropriate music selections aren’t the only unusual thing China’s up to these days. Check out this “Obama Fried Chicken Restaurant” in Beijing. Some suggest it is racist, and they might be half right.

